Output 24a41c3b0ab52377389e590b319d0103b37adb0af1b80860d70a7ae951468f92:0

value
2490106545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a7fc34c1275a48a78f17625a218915d90b396c9 OP_EQUAL
address
3HEXrGvmVXf7Vbo8SBvWSWwemgFgRTcTwH
transaction
24a41c3b0ab52377389e590b319d0103b37adb0af1b80860d70a7ae951468f92
spent
true